Technical Field

The invention relates to the technical field of fruit tree planting, in particular to self-adjusting protection weeding equipment for garden fruit tree planting.

Background

At present, during the planting of fruit trees in a large range, in order to avoid the absorption of soil nutrients by weeds among the fruit trees, the weeds need to be cleaned regularly, in the using process of a common weeding device for planting the fruit trees, the exposed part of a rotating shaft connected with a rotating blade is easy to be wound by the weeds, so that the stability performance of the device in weeding is influenced, and due to moisture in the weeds, when the blade stops running after cutting off the weeds, a large amount of moisture can be adhered to the surface of the blade, and when a user does not clean the surface of the blade in time, the blade can be rusted after being used for a certain time, so that the service life is shortened.

Aiming at the defects of the prior art, the invention provides the self-adjusting protection weeding equipment for garden fruit tree planting, which has the advantages of effectively ensuring the overall use stability of the equipment and effectively prolonging the service life of a corresponding cutter, and solves the problems that the exposed part of a rotating shaft connected with a rotating blade is easily wound by weeds to influence the use stability and the cutter is rusted and the service life of the cutter is shortened due to untimely cleaning of water on the surface after the cutter is used in the use process of the common weeding equipment for garden fruit tree planting.

The working principle is as follows: the self-adjusting protection weeding equipment for garden fruit tree planting drives the adjusting frame 4 to reciprocate in the vertical direction when the shaft lever 2 rotates, the bearing sleeve 5 correspondingly drives the T-shaped slide rod 7 to move up and down along the movable groove 6, the blades 8 are limited in the movable groove 6 and only can transversely move, when the T-shaped slide rod 7 moves down correspondingly, the blades 8 can be pushed out of the movable groove 6 by matching with the connecting rod 9, the corresponding blades 8 cut off weeds wound on the exposed part of the shaft lever 2, so that the cut-off weeds are automatically thrown away under the influence of the rotating centrifugal force of the shaft lever 2 to avoid the weeds from influencing the rotation of the shaft lever 2, thereby effectively ensuring the integral use stability of the equipment, when the equipment is stopped, the rotary cutter 18 retracts into the inner cavity of the rotary disc 10 under the action of the limiting spring 19, and further improving the use safety performance of the equipment, when weeding, the shaft lever 2 rotates to drive the rotating disc 10 to rotate together, the rotary cutter 18 stretches the limit spring 19 to extend to the outside of the rotating disc 10 under the action of centrifugal force, the synchronous rotary cutter 18 drives the airtight pipe 12 to move, so that the adjusting rod 15 deflects and extrudes the telescopic column 13, the volume of a corresponding sealed space formed by the adjusting rod 15 and the air bag strip 17 is increased, the sealed space is matched with the arrangement of the one-way plate 16, in order to ensure constant internal and external air pressure, desiccant powder in the drying box 20 is sucked, when the rotary cutter 18 is automatically reset when the equipment is stopped, the volume of the sealed space formed by the adjusting rod 15 and the air bag strip 17 is reduced again, the desiccant powder in the space is extruded into the space where the rotary cutter 18 is located in the rotating disc 10 and the movable groove 6 respectively through the airtight pipe 12 and the valve block 14, the rotary cutter 18 and the blades 8 are dried respectively, and the moisture on the surfaces of the rotary cutter is prevented from being rusted, therefore, the service life of the corresponding cutter is effectively prolonged, and the drying agent powder in the drying box 20 is only drawn out once when the equipment runs at a single time, so that the drying agent is fully utilized to a certain extent, the waste is avoided, and the service life of the drying agent is prolonged.
